About COCONUT OIL
A product of All Market Inc., this is a virgin coconut oil derived from organic coconuts. Classified as a vegetable and cooking oil, it is notable for its high fat content, providing 857 calories and 100g of fat per 100g serving, with no protein or carbohydrates. This oil is a concentrated source of energy, primarily from saturated fatty acids. While it can be used in various cooking applications and as a substitute for other fats, it's important to consider its high saturated fat content when incorporating it into a balanced diet. Moderation is key, and its impact on cholesterol levels should be considered, especially for individuals with specific dietary needs.
